CRUZ SHUAN, Reyna; FUSTER-GUILLEN, Doris y ANDIA VALENCIA, Walter. Service-Learning: Analysis and comparison of predominant actions in university students. Tribunal [online]. 2025, vol.5, n.13, pp.1-16. Epub 02-Oct-2025. ISSN 2959-6513. https://doi.org/10.59659/revistatribunal.v5i13.251.
The research analyzed differences in the perception and assessment of the stages of Service-Learning (SL) among early childhood and elementary education students at the National University of San Marcos. The objective was to compare the average scores of the four stages of SL (preparation, planning, implementation, closure, and multiplication) and identify the most valued actions in each specialty. A quantitative approach with a descriptive-comparative cross-sectional design was used. The sample consisted of 95 students (51 from early childhood education and 44 from primary education), selected by non-probabilistic convenience sampling. The instrument was a validated questionnaire with 45 items on a Likert scale (α = 0.920). The statistical analysis included normality tests, t-tests, and ANOVA. The results showed significant differences: in preschool, the closure and multiplication stage stood out, while in elementary school, the previous stage was predominantly valued. It is concluded that the differences found require adapting the implementation of ApS to the educational profile of each specialty.
